Financial Systems Program Manager

King & SpaldingWashington, DC
$160,000 - $195,000Onsite

About The Position

The Financial Systems Program Manager leads and oversees the successful delivery of financial systems programs and projects that support the firm's strategic and operational objectives. This role is responsible for managing project portfolios, coordinating cross-functional stakeholders, and ensuring initiatives are delivered on time, within budget, and aligned with business requirements. The Program Manager partners closely with Finance leadership, Information Technology, vendors, and other stakeholders to drive planning, governance, execution, reporting, and continuous improvement across financial systems initiatives.

Requirements

  • BA/BS in Project Management, Business, Information Technology, Accounting, Finance or related discipline preferred.
  • Project Management Institute’s (PMI) Project Management Professional (PMP) certification
  • ITIL v3 Foundations Certification or equivalent knowledge preferred.
  • At least 10 years of Project Management experience and 5 years in Program and Portfolio Management, at least 3 of which are in a large enterprise with multiple locations.
  • Experience in the legal industry preferred.

Responsibilities

  • Lead and manage financial systems programs and projects from planning through implementation, ensuring alignment with business objectives, scope, timelines, budgets, and resource requirements.
  • Develop and maintain project plans, schedules, status reports, scorecards, financial reporting, risk assessments, issue logs, and other project governance documentation.
  • Manage project and program portfolios in partnership with Finance leadership, supporting planning, prioritization, resource allocation, and ongoing portfolio oversight.
  • Select and apply appropriate project management methodologies, tools, and practices based on project needs and complexity.
  • Monitor project performance and proactively identify, mitigate, and resolve risks, issues, dependencies, and resource constraints.
  • Partner with Finance leadership, stakeholders, Information Technology, subject matter experts, and external vendors to define requirements, establish delivery strategies, and achieve project objectives.
  • Communicate project status, risks, decisions, milestones, and business impacts to support effective governance, stakeholder alignment, and informed decision-making.
  • Lead cross-functional collaboration, project review meetings, and release management activities to ensure successful delivery, adoption, and transition of new systems, services, and enhancements into production.
